All Classes and Interfaces

Class
Description
AAD Profile specifies attributes for Azure Active Directory integration.
AAD Profile specifies attributes for Azure Active Directory integration.
The server AAD application secret.
Addon configurations.
Status of the addon.
An immutable client-side representation of AgentPool.
The entirety of the AgentPool definition.
The AgentPool definition stages.
The first stage of the AgentPool definition.
The stage of the AgentPool definition allowing to specify availabilityZones.
The stage of the AgentPool definition allowing to specify cloudProviderProfile.
The stage of the AgentPool definition allowing to specify count.
The stage of the AgentPool definition which contains all the minimum required properties for the resource to be created, but also allows for any other optional properties to be specified.
The stage of the AgentPool definition allowing to specify extendedLocation.
The stage of the AgentPool definition allowing to specify location.
The stage of the AgentPool definition allowing to specify maxCount.
The stage of the AgentPool definition allowing to specify maxPods.
The stage of the AgentPool definition allowing to specify minCount.
The stage of the AgentPool definition allowing to specify mode.
The stage of the AgentPool definition allowing to specify nodeImageVersion.
The stage of the AgentPool definition allowing to specify nodeLabels.
The stage of the AgentPool definition allowing to specify nodeTaints.
The stage of the AgentPool definition allowing to specify osType.
The stage of the AgentPool definition allowing to specify parent resource.
The stage of the AgentPool definition allowing to specify status.
The stage of the AgentPool definition allowing to specify tags.
The stage of the AgentPool definition allowing to specify vmSize.
The template for AgentPool update.
The AgentPool update stages.
The stage of the AgentPool update allowing to specify availabilityZones.
The stage of the AgentPool update allowing to specify cloudProviderProfile.
The stage of the AgentPool update allowing to specify count.
The stage of the AgentPool update allowing to specify extendedLocation.
The stage of the AgentPool update allowing to specify maxCount.
The stage of the AgentPool update allowing to specify maxPods.
The stage of the AgentPool update allowing to specify minCount.
The stage of the AgentPool update allowing to specify mode.
The stage of the AgentPool update allowing to specify nodeImageVersion.
The stage of the AgentPool update allowing to specify nodeLabels.
The stage of the AgentPool update allowing to specify nodeTaints.
The stage of the AgentPool update allowing to specify osType.
The stage of the AgentPool update allowing to specify status.
The stage of the AgentPool update allowing to specify tags.
The stage of the AgentPool update allowing to specify vmSize.
The AgentPoolExtendedLocation model.
The agentPool resource definition.
An immutable client-side representation of AgentPoolListResult.
The AgentPoolListResult model.
AgentPool Name.
NodePool configuration.
The AgentPoolProperties model.
Defines values for AgentPoolProvisioningState.
The agentPool resource provisioning status definition.
The AgentPoolProvisioningStatusError model.
HybridAKSNodePoolStatus defines the observed state of HybridAKSNodePool.
Contains Provisioning errors.
Resource collection API of AgentPools.
An instance of this class provides access to all the operations defined in AgentPoolsClient.
Defines the Arc Agent properties for the Provisioned clusters.
Defines the observed Arc Agent status that is resourceSynced back to the ARM resource.
Indicates whether the Arc agents on the provisioned clusters be upgraded automatically to the latest version.
CloudProviderProfile - The underlying cloud infra provider properties.
InfraNetworkProfile - List of infra network profiles for the provisioned cluster.
InfraStorageProfile - List of infra storage profiles for the provisioned cluster.
controlPlaneEndpoint - API server endpoint for the control plane.
API server endpoint for the control plane.
ControlPlaneProfile - The control plane properties for the provisioned cluster.
Observed deployment state of the Arc Agents on the target cluster.
Configurations for provisioning the cluster with HTTP proxy servers.
The HttpProxyConfigPassword model.
Configurations for provisioning the cluster with HTTP proxy servers.
The interface for HybridContainerService class.
Entry point to HybridContainerServiceManager.
The Configurable allowing configurations to be set.
Resource collection API of HybridContainerServices.
An instance of this class provides access to all the operations defined in HybridContainerServicesClient.
An immutable client-side representation of HybridIdentityMetadata.
The entirety of the HybridIdentityMetadata definition.
The HybridIdentityMetadata definition stages.
The first stage of the HybridIdentityMetadata definition.
The stage of the HybridIdentityMetadata definition which contains all the minimum required properties for the resource to be created, but also allows for any other optional properties to be specified.
The stage of the HybridIdentityMetadata definition allowing to specify identity.
The stage of the HybridIdentityMetadata definition allowing to specify parent resource.
The stage of the HybridIdentityMetadata definition allowing to specify publicKey.
The stage of the HybridIdentityMetadata definition allowing to specify resourceUid.
The template for HybridIdentityMetadata update.
The HybridIdentityMetadata update stages.
The stage of the HybridIdentityMetadata update allowing to specify identity.
The stage of the HybridIdentityMetadata update allowing to specify publicKey.
The stage of the HybridIdentityMetadata update allowing to specify resourceUid.
Defines the hybridIdentityMetadata.
List of hybridIdentityMetadata.
Defines the resource properties.
Resource collection API of HybridIdentityMetadatas.
An instance of this class provides access to all the operations defined in HybridIdentityMetadatasClient.
LicenseType - The licenseType to use for Windows VMs.
LinuxProfile - Profile for Linux VMs in the container service cluster.
LinuxProfile - Profile for Linux VMs in the container service cluster.
SSH - SSH configuration for Linux-based VMs running on Azure.
The LinuxProfilePropertiesSshPublicKeysItem model.
LoadBalancerProfile - Profile of the cluster load balancer.
LoadBalancerSku - The load balancer sku for the provisioned cluster.
Mode - AgentPoolMode represents mode of an agent pool.
Agent pool profile along with a name parameter.
NetworkPolicy - Network policy used for building Kubernetes network.
NetworkProfile - Profile of network configuration.
Resource collection API of Operations.
An instance of this class provides access to all the operations defined in OperationsClient.
Contains information about orchestrator.
The profile of an orchestrator and its available versions.
An immutable client-side representation of OrchestratorVersionProfileListResult.
The list of versions for supported orchestrators.
OsType - OsType to be used to specify os type.
Identity for the Provisioned cluster.
The provisionedClusters resource definition.
All properties of the provisioned cluster.
HybridAKSClusterSpec defines the desired state of HybridAKSCluster.
Additional features specs like Arc Agent Onboarding.
HybridAKSClusterStatus defines the observed state of HybridAKSCluster.
Additional features status like Arc Agent Onboarding.
Contains Provisioning errors.
The ProvisionedClustersCommonPropertiesStatusProvisioningStatusError model.
The ProvisionedClustersExtendedLocation model.
Resource collection API of ProvisionedClustersOperations.
An instance of this class provides access to all the operations defined in ProvisionedClustersOperationsClient.
The provisionedClusters resource patch definition.
Properties of provisioned clusters without the corresponding secrets.
Properties of provisioned clusters that contain secrets.
An immutable client-side representation of ProvisionedClustersResponse.
The entirety of the ProvisionedClustersResponse definition.
The ProvisionedClustersResponse definition stages.
The first stage of the ProvisionedClustersResponse definition.
The stage of the ProvisionedClustersResponse definition which contains all the minimum required properties for the resource to be created, but also allows for any other optional properties to be specified.
The stage of the ProvisionedClustersResponse definition allowing to specify extendedLocation.
The stage of the ProvisionedClustersResponse definition allowing to specify identity.
The stage of the ProvisionedClustersResponse definition allowing to specify location.
The stage of the ProvisionedClustersResponse definition allowing to specify properties.
The stage of the ProvisionedClustersResponse definition allowing to specify parent resource.
The stage of the ProvisionedClustersResponse definition allowing to specify tags.
The template for ProvisionedClustersResponse update.
The ProvisionedClustersResponse update stages.
The stage of the ProvisionedClustersResponse update allowing to specify tags.
The ProvisionedClustersResponseExtendedLocation model.
The provisionedClusters resource definition.
The ProvisionedClustersResponseListResult model.
The ProvisionedClustersResponseProperties model.
Defines values for ProvisioningState.
The type of identity used for the provisioned cluster.
An immutable client-side representation of ResourceProviderOperation.
Display metadata associated with the operation.
Results of the request to list operations.
Results of the request to list operations.
An immutable client-side representation of StorageSpaces.
The entirety of the StorageSpaces definition.
The StorageSpaces definition stages.
The first stage of the StorageSpaces definition.
The stage of the StorageSpaces definition which contains all the minimum required properties for the resource to be created, but also allows for any other optional properties to be specified.
The stage of the StorageSpaces definition allowing to specify extendedLocation.
The stage of the StorageSpaces definition allowing to specify location.
The stage of the StorageSpaces definition allowing to specify properties.
The stage of the StorageSpaces definition allowing to specify parent resource.
The stage of the StorageSpaces definition allowing to specify tags.
The template for StorageSpaces update.
The StorageSpaces update stages.
The stage of the StorageSpaces update allowing to specify tags.
The StorageSpacesExtendedLocation model.
The storageSpaces resource definition.
The StorageSpacesListResult model.
Resource collection API of StorageSpacesOperations.
An instance of this class provides access to all the operations defined in StorageSpacesOperationsClient.
The storageSpaces resource patch definition.
HybridAKSStorageSpec defines the desired state of HybridAKSStorage.
The StorageSpacesPropertiesHciStorageProfile model.
HybridAKSStorageStatus defines the observed state of HybridAKSStorage.
Contains Provisioning errors.
The StorageSpacesPropertiesStatusProvisioningStatusError model.
The StorageSpacesPropertiesVmwareStorageProfile model.
An immutable client-side representation of VirtualNetworks.
The entirety of the VirtualNetworks definition.
The VirtualNetworks definition stages.
The first stage of the VirtualNetworks definition.
The stage of the VirtualNetworks definition which contains all the minimum required properties for the resource to be created, but also allows for any other optional properties to be specified.
The stage of the VirtualNetworks definition allowing to specify extendedLocation.
The stage of the VirtualNetworks definition allowing to specify location.
The stage of the VirtualNetworks definition allowing to specify properties.
The stage of the VirtualNetworks definition allowing to specify parent resource.
The stage of the VirtualNetworks definition allowing to specify tags.
The template for VirtualNetworks update.
The VirtualNetworks update stages.
The stage of the VirtualNetworks update allowing to specify tags.
The VirtualNetworksExtendedLocation model.
The virtualNetworks resource definition.
The VirtualNetworksListResult model.
Resource collection API of VirtualNetworksOperations.
An instance of this class provides access to all the operations defined in VirtualNetworksOperationsClient.
The virtualNetworks resource patch definition.
HybridAKSNetworkSpec defines the desired state of HybridAKSNetwork.
The VirtualNetworksPropertiesInfraVnetProfile model.
Infra network profile for HCI platform.
Infra network profile for KubeVirt platform.
Infra network profile for VMware platform.
HybridAKSNetworkStatus defines the observed state of HybridAKSNetwork.
Contains Provisioning errors.
The VirtualNetworksPropertiesStatusProvisioningStatusError model.
The VirtualNetworksPropertiesVipPoolItem model.
The VirtualNetworksPropertiesVmipPoolItem model.
An immutable client-side representation of VMSkuListResult.
The list of supported VM SKUs.
WindowsProfile - Profile for Windows VMs in the container service cluster.
Password for the Windows Profile to be used by the Windows VMs in the cluster.
Profile for Windows VMs in the container service cluster.